Enter a radiation therapy treatment

Required information

Before you enter the treatment plan, ensure that you have all the required information. You'll need the following:

  • Cancer type
  • ICD-10 code
  • Diagnosis information
  • Delivery method CPT codes, including the following:
    • Standard external beam
    • Intensity modulated radiation treatment (IMRT)
    • Brachytherapy
  • Image guided radiation therapy (IGRT), gating, and hyperthermia codes

For radiation therapy treatment plans, include only the codes associated with treatment delivery. To receive approval for planning and simulation codes, contact the payer directly.

Note: If you include the planning and simulation codes, we display them on the treatment plan summary for information only. You must contact the payer to get them approved.

Treatment plan steps

The system guides you through the following steps to enter the treatment plan.

The information that we ask you to provide may vary by payer.

  1. Find the patient.
  2. Find the matching radiation therapy regimen.
  3. Verify the radiation treatment details.
  4. Verify the diagnosis details.
  5. Enter the treatment dates.
  6. Review and submit the treatment plan.

As you enter the treatment plan, if it deviates from evidence-based guidelines, you see the Medical review required screen. From this screen, you can review the deviations and fix any data entry errors.

If the treatment plan deviates because the physician prescribed a different treatment, you must provide the required documentation for our medical team to review.
